Who is the Driver?
Psalm 17:4-6a I have avoided cruelty because of your word. In spite of what others have done, my steps have remained firmly in your paths. My feet have not slipped. I have called on you because you answer me,...

Cruelty can take many forms from terrorism, manipulation and physical abuse to deception, mental and verbal abuse.

When we gossip and spread rumors, we cause pain, cruelty. When we shade the truth or seek to "give as good as we've gotten"--revenge, we cause pain.
But the worst thing we do is put God in the back seat and drive our life car without His help. Then we turn cruelty onto ourselves as we lose the guidance and help we need to make wise decisions. Further, we lose out on God's blessings.

Personally, I'm not such a good driver. Neither are you.

Lord, please take the wheel of my car and guide me to where You want me to be at any given time. Amen.
